Luca Berra wrote:
Two things come to mind
1) dmraid should use ioctl BLKPG_DEL_PARTITION, to clean up any eventual
partition table on component devices

2) lvm tool filter could be modified to check if a device has been
already claimed by device-mapper.


But device-mapper already opens devices exclusively when a target claims
them.

No, it does not,
sorry

[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up create foobar
0 281329664 linear /dev/md2 0
[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up table
foobar: 0 281329664 linear 9:2 0
[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up create foobar1
0 281329664 linear /dev/md2 0
[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up create foobar2
0 281329664 linear /dev/md2 0
[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up create foobar2
0 281329664 linear /dev/md2 0
[root@localhost ~]# dmsetup table
foobar3: 0 281329664 linear 9:2 0
foobar2: 0 281329664 linear 9:2 0
foobar1: 0 281329664 linear 9:2 0
foobar: 0 281329664 linear 9:2 0
